Two Dead, One Injured in Alaska Plane Crash: What To Know
A small plane crashed near Nanwalek, Alaska on Monday, killing two people and seriously injuring one. The crash happened on April 28, on the southern part of the Kenai Peninsula.
According to the Anchorage Daily News, the aircraft was a single-engine Cessna 207. It took off from Homer around 2 p.m. and was operating as a small commercial flight.
All three people on board were adults. One survivor was seriously hurt and flown by medical helicopter to a hospital near Anchorage, as stated by the Alaska Department of Public Safety.
The cause of the crash is not known yet. The National Transportation Safety Board (NTSB) is now investigating what went wrong.
In a message on X (formerly Twitter), the Alaska Department of Transportation and Public Facilities shared their condolences. They said: “Our thoughts are with all those involved.”
This is a developing story, and more updates are expected soon.
